Ive never heard of a pill, but you can take the dog to the vet and have her spayed.... which will also prevent unwanted litters in the future. It will be more expensive to do if she is already pregnant which is why it is always a good idea to have pets spayed/neutered as soon as you can when you get them.

If you cannot afford a vet, there are often lowcost/free spay/neuter clinics. Check with your local SPCA or Humane Society.

No right now there is no pill to cause abortion in your female. If you do not want puppies you should schedule her for an immediate spay surgery. This is the best way to avoid pregnancies.
